New Windows and Doors: Enhancing Your Home's Value and Comfort
In today's competitive property market, property owners are constantly looking for chances to increase the worth of their properties. One of the most reliable methods to attain this is through the setup of new windows and doors. Not only can new windows and doors considerably enhance the visual appeal of a home, but they can also boost energy effectiveness, security, and general comfort.
Benefits of Installing New Windows and Doors
The advantages of upgrading to new windows and doors extend beyond simple visual appeals. Here are some noteworthy advantages:

Energy Efficiency:
- New windows normally consist of innovative insulation innovations and double or triple-pane glass, which can substantially decrease cooling and heating costs.
- Tight seals avoid drafts, improving the home's ability to maintain a consistent temperature.
Increased Security:
- Modern windows and doors come equipped with improved locking systems, making it more challenging for burglars to break in.
- Laminated glass choices supply extra protection versus forced entry.
Noise Reduction:
- Quality windows and doors substantially reduce sound pollution from the outdoors, developing a more tranquil indoor environment.
Visual Appeal:
- New styles and materials permit property owners to match their new windows and doors with their unique design and enhance curb appeal.
Maintenance Reduction:
- New materials, like vinyl, require less upkeep compared to older wood alternatives, saving house owners money and time in long-lasting upkeep.
Increased Home Value:
- Upgrading doors and windows can use an outstanding return on financial investment (ROI), making a property more appealing to potential buyers.
The table listed below summarizes the advantages of setting up new windows and doors:
Advantage | Description |
---|---|
Energy Efficiency | Reduction in heating and cooling costs by means of sophisticated insulation |
Increased Security | Enhanced locking systems and laminated glass |
Noise Reduction | Substantial reduction in outside sound pollution |
Visual Appeal | Upgraded designs and products that improve general look |
Upkeep Reduction | Choice of low-maintenance products, like vinyl |
Increased Home Value | Greater ROI and increased appearance to buyers |
Selecting the Right Windows and Doors
When picking new windows and doors, there are numerous aspects that homeowners should think about:
1. Material Options:
- Vinyl: Affordable and low-maintenance, with good insulation residential or commercial properties.
- Wood: Offers a classic appearance however needs regular upkeep to avoid decay.
- Aluminum: Durable and strong; however, it can move cold and heat more than other products.
- Fiberglass: Highly durable and energy-efficient, simulating the appearance of wood without the upkeep.
2. Energy Efficiency Ratings:
- Look for the Energy Star label, which indicates the item meets energy efficiency guidelines.
- Comprehend the R-value (insulation capability) and U-factor (rate of heat transfer) to choose a choice that matches your environment.
3. Style and Style:
- Choose styles that complement the architecture of your home; choices consist of double-hung, casement, sliding, and bay windows.
- For doors, consider sliding glass doors, French doors, or bi-fold doors depending upon your design choices.
4. Installation:
- Proper setup is crucial for optimizing the benefits of new doors and windows. Hiring professional specialists with experience ensures that the installation process is carried out properly.
5. Budget plan Considerations:
- Establish a spending plan that encompasses not just the expense of the windows and doors themselves but also installation and possible additional remodellings.
Often Asked Questions (FAQs)
Q1: How often should I replace my doors and windows?
- A1: The life expectancy of doors and windows differs by product. Generally, you need to think about replacement every 15-20 years, while wood designs may need replacement quicker due to wear and tear.
Q2: Can I change simply a few windows or doors, or is it required to do them simultaneously?
- A2: While replacing all windows and doors at once can offer a consistent look and increased energy efficiency, it's not strictly necessary. Property owners can replace them gradually according to budget plan and requirements.
Q3: Will new windows and doors increase my home's value?
- A3: Yes, setting up new windows and doors is among the most efficient upgrades a homeowner can make to improve home worth and attract prospective buyers.
Q4: What is the average cost of new windows and doors?
- A4: Costs can differ widely based upon products and design but usually variety from ₤ 300 to ₤ 1,500 per window and ₤ 1,000 to ₤ 4,000 per door.
